Description
Edinburgh Castle and the Castle Rock towers over Johnston Terrace in this double image taken from Spittal Street. A church with arched windows can be seen on the right hand side with a horse and cart in front of it. To the left of the church is a row of low lying cottages. A street lamp stands opposite the church.

This is a glass negative from the Thomas Begbie Cavaye Collection which is held by City of Edinburgh Museums and Galleries.
Edinburgh Castle is perhaps the city's most famous landmark. It stands on top of the remaining core of an extinct volcano. Excavations suggest the site was inhabited by Bronze Age man as early as 900 BC, and was fortified by Iron Age man roughly 2000 years ago. The oldest part of the present day Castle is St Margaret's Chapel, built in the early 12th century. The Castle holds the Honours of Scotland and more recently has welcomed back the Stone of Scone otherwise known as the Stone of Destiny.
